Output e6596bb0988c0c2eb3ae3c30bc3f4531b29391ce8f912fdb1566d06fe8fe266f:6

value
3586
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 57f3346137671419731f07800c8effef9ae360e51ddb3481eb9c69d143ea108e
address
bc1p2lengcfhvu2pjuclq7qqerhla7dwxc89rhdnfq0tn35azsl2zz8qaj38yf
transaction
e6596bb0988c0c2eb3ae3c30bc3f4531b29391ce8f912fdb1566d06fe8fe266f
spent
true